## Timetracker insights

![timetracker-insights.png](media://36edd944-d047-4c51-950f-9a0b36666db2)

### Total

Total number of recorded hours on the current task and all tasks lower in hierarchy.

### Exceeded

Number of hours that exceed the estimation.

### Pace on SP

Pace on Story Points.

The pace is calculated once story points have been estimated.

## Time by user

Time recorded by users for the work items.

Click a user’s row to get a detailed view of all the records of this user.

You can edit or remove records by selecting options in their rows

## Time on items

![time-on-item-hover.png](media://b1232b93-8f19-4716-8d07-01e89db7d9e7)

This section shows the sum of time recorded for the current task and any child tasks. 

In the top-right corner of this panel, you can check the total time for the current task and all subtasks, summed and rolled up to the current level. The task tree shows one level down. If a task has more sub-levels, an icon is displayed next to it, showing the number of tasks in lower levels that contribute to the hours on the current and first sub-level.
